Show no OBENCHAIN ON STAND FOR WIFE LOS angeles. Cai.. March s Ralph R, Obenchaln, Chicago attorney I and divorced husband of Madalynne Connor Obenchaln, testified here today In hor trial on a charge of inurderlntr J Belton Kennedy, broker, hero last August. Although Mrs. Obenchaln had made plain her love for Kennedy Obenchaln gave np his business engagements en-gagements In Chicago and came to California to assist In her defense, and a short time ago obtained a license t re-marry her In this he was prevent led by court and county Jail authorities.
